HI Chris. Great video as always. You would be surprised at how many times I have seen cars that had bad horns and the repairs followed your example rather closely. One thing about the horn relay. If you hear a click, that only means that power is getting to the coil. The contacts are checked by checking the voltage as you did earlier. In my experience, if you get voltage to the connector, the relay is good. If you get a click and no voltage, the contacts are bad. And if you get no click and no voltage, it might be the relay but can also be the fuse or horn button. Its always good to see the younger generations understanding cars as well as you do.
